There are many
colorful print magazines
that occasionally
devote a feature
to horror and fantasy,
or which specialize
in FX, scream queens
or defunct
television shows.
Rue Morgue however,
revels in all horror,
all the time, going
from the classics
to the sleaziest
B-movie trash without
batting an eye.
With dozens of reviews,
columns, interviews,
profiles and pictorials
in every issue,
Rue Morgue offers
a catacomb full
of content to sink
your fangs into.
Topics diverse as
the films of Mario
Bava to the philosophy
of Soren Kierkegarde
have graced its
pages, along with
interviews with
Rob Zombie, Tom
Savini, Ray Bradbury,
Neil Gaiman and
many more
Unearth the old
and discover the
new in Rue Morgue.
